Definitions

  • the present disclosure relates to a water pump assembly, and more particularly, to an insulated motor of the water pump assembly.
  • a water pump assembly for use in a pool setting may include a motor coupled to an impeller via a rotating shaft.
  • the water pump assembly may be insulated for safety purposes.
  • an insulating shaft seal may be disposed on the rotating shaft.
  • the liquid may permeate toward the motor as the shaft seal ages. Improvements in the foregoing may be desired.
  • the present disclosure provides an insulated water pump assembly for use in a pool setting.
  • the water pump assembly includes a motor, a rotary shaft, and an impeller.
  • the water pump assembly also includes one or more seals to prevent liquid from contacting the motor. The electrical performance and safety of the water pump assembly may be improved.

  • a water pump assembly 10 is provided for use with a pool
  • Water pump assembly 10 includes a motor 1 at least partially surrounded by a motor housing or cover 6. Motor 1 is coupled to an impeller 2 via a rotating shaft, illustratively an output shaft 11 and a driven shaft 21. In operation, motor 1 rotates output shaft 11, output shaft 11 rotates driven shaft 21, and driven shaft 21 rotates impeller 2.
  • the illustrative water pump assembly 10 further includes a coupler 20 and one or more diverters 4 positioned along the rotating shaft, both of which are described further below.
  • water pump assembly 10 further includes a pump body 5 in fluid communication with the pool.
  • the pump body 5 may be removably or permanently coupled to the motor housing 6.
  • the pump body 5 includes a fluid passageway or pump chamber 51 containing impeller 2.
  • driven shaft 21 extends through a side wall 52 of pump body 5 such that coupler 20 is located on one side (e.g., the left side) of side wall 52 and impeller 2 is located on the other side (e.g., the right side) of side wall 52.
  • a shaft seal component 22 e.g., an O-ring
  • motor 1 rotates impeller 2 via shafts 11 and 21, and impeller 2 directs water or other liquid in pump chamber 51 of pump body 5 in a desired direction to or from the pool.
  • output shaft 11 and driven shaft 21 are coupled together via coupler 20.
  • the illustrative coupler 20 includes a driving port 31 and a driven port 32.
  • Driving port 31 is positioned adjacent to motor 1 and is configured to receive output shaft 11 of motor 1.
  • Driven port 32 is positioned adjacent to impeller 2 and is configured to receive driven shaft 21 of impeller 2.
  • output shaft 11 is threaded and locked into driving port 31
  • driven shaft 21 is threaded and locked into driven port 32.
  • other assembly methods may be used for coupling output shaft 11 and driven shaft 21 to driving port 31 and driven port 32, respectively, such as riveting or welding.
  • coupler 20 may include at least one sealing or insulating material (e.g., rubber) along the interface between driving port 31 and driven port 32.
  • at least the interfacing surfaces 33 and 34 of driving port 31 and/or driven port 32 of coupler 20, respectively, are coated with the insulating material.
  • the entirety of driving port 31 and/or driven port 32 of coupler 2 is made of the insulating material.
  • Driving port 31 and driven port 32 of coupler 20 may be fixedly coupled together for simultaneous rotation.
  • corresponding through holes 12A, 12B in driving port 31 and driven port 32 receive bolts 7. Once received within through holes 12A, 12B, bolts 7 are secured with nuts 8 to hold bolts 7 in place within coupler 20 and to couple driving port 31 to driven port 32.
  • alternate means for coupling driving port 31 and driven port 32 may be used, such as clips, fasteners, etc.
  • the coupling of driving port 31 to driven port 32 also couples output shaft 11 to driven shaft 21.
  • one or more rotary water diverters or waterstops 4 is provided along the rotary shaft.
  • diverter 4 is coupled directly to coupler 20 for rotation therewith.
  • diverter 4 is coupled directly to output shaft 11 and/or driven shaft 21 for rotation therewith.
  • water pump assembly 10 includes three diverters 4 positioned in series, but this number and arrangement may vary. Each diverter 4 extends radially outward to a flange 41 that bends and extends substantially in the direction of driven shaft 21 toward impeller 2.
  • Each diverter 4 also includes a central opening 13 configured to receive coupler 20, output shaft 11, and/or driven shaft 21.
  • Opening 13 may also receive bolts 7 of coupler 20, as discussed above.
  • diverter 4 is sandwiched between driving port 31 and driven port 32 of coupler 20. In operation, the rotating diverter 4 may divert or deflect liquid away from output shaft 11 and motor 1, such as using centrifugal forces, and toward impeller 2.
  • water pump assembly 1 may include one or more seals to prevent liquid in pump chamber 51 from contacting motor 1.
  • the seal is created using shaft seal component 22 between driven shaft 21 and pump 5.
  • the seal is created by coating or constructing driving port 31 and/or driven port 32 of coupler 20 of insulating materials.
  • the seal is created using one or more rotary diverters 4, as discussed above.
